
The Newcastle Knights have confirmed the signing of Warriors forward Marata Niukore to a three-year deal in a big boost for the much-improved team.
The Knights have been an early surprise packet in 2026, with new coach Justin Holbrook producing immediate results in his first season in charge.
Now he has landed a key signing ahead of 2027, with Head of Recruitment Peter O’Sullivan saying in a statement that the club is “super excited” to welcome the experienced forward to Newcastle.
“He is a big athletic body, who can play in the middle or on the edge, with the same level of execution,” added O’Sullivan.
“Marata is one of the top edge defenders in the game and having played a lot of NRL in the centres, he adds genuine skill and versatility to our future stocks.
“Equally importantly, we know he is a great person, who cares about the club, the community and the teammates he represents, already committing to leaving the jersey in a better position than how he receives it.”
Andrew McFadden, the Warriors’ general manager of recruitment, pathways and development, credited Niukore for his “huge contribution” to the club.
“Both as a junior in his first term here and since coming home in 2023,” he added.
“We’re looking forward to him continuing to be a crucial part of our 2026 campaign as he looks to finish his time with the Warriors in the best possible way.”
